Consider the following statements.
1) The President can be removed from office only by Parliament by following the procedure for impeachment.
2) The only ground for impeachment of the President is violation of the Constitution.
Which of the above is/are correct?
1 only
2 only
Both 1 and 2
None
Statement 1: This is an elaborate procedure which requires the introduction of an impeachment movement and then forwarding the investigation of charges against the President to a committee. When we cover Laxmikanth, we will cover this in detail.
Statement 2: However, the phrase has not been defined in the constitution.
For e.g. if the council of ministers tenders an unconstitutional advice to President and if he signs it, whether it is violation of the constitution or not? This is because not following the advice of the CoM is also a violation of the constitution.
